    Picking Recipient Cows

    My opinion is they should be some of the best maternal cows you own. The cows that have great fertility, mothering ability and produce ample milk. I use some of my best cows to carry embryos and have greater success than just throwing them at junk cows. It’s a huge investment.

    Cow size

    I think it depends on the individual animal. Pelvic size is the major determining factor for us. A 1300 pounder with a little pelvis is harder calving than a 1000 pounder that has an larger pelvic opening.
